Job Title: Purchase Ledger / Purchase Assistant / Order Processor

Location: Chorley, Lancashire

Salary: £12.21 per hour (potential increase with training and experience)

Hours: Monday-Friday, 9:00 am - 3:00 pm (hours negotiable to suit personal commitments)

Contract: Temporary/ongoing

About the Role:

The Best Connection are looking for a detail-oriented and organised individual to join our team as a Purchase Ledger / Purchase Assistant / Order Processor. You will support the accounts and office team by processing purchase orders, maintaining supplier accounts, and ensuring accurate and timely invoice processing.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Process and reconcile purchase orders and invoices accurately and efficiently.
  • Maintain up-to-date purchase ledger records and supplier accounts.
  • Raise and track orders to ensure timely delivery and stock management.
  • Assist with supplier queries and provide support to internal teams.
  • Support general office and administrative tasks, including filing and record keeping.
  • Contribute to process improvements within the purchasing and accounts function.
  • Ensure compliance with company policies and financial procedures.

Requirements / Skills:

  • Experience in purchase ledger, accounts payable, or order processing preferred.
  • Strong numerical and administrative skills.
  • Excellent attention to detail and accuracy.
  • Good organisational and time management skills.
  • Confident with Microsoft Office, especially Excel.
